As a child living in the city my parents would always ask that I come home before dark. I remember there were several times I got in trouble and argued with them about whether it was actually dark yet.

God’s word tells us in Leviticus 23:32 KJV – . . . from even unto even, shall ye celebrate your sabbath.

Today I found myself arguing when is even? I take it to mean evening, but is that sunset? Is it after dark?

I suppose if God wanted to say dark he would have said dark. I can Google sunset for my location and time exactly every day. Today I ended my Sabbath observation at sunset according to Google, but it was still light outside.

In good faith I think and hope that there is some leeway about keeping an exact time. Maybe I should just pick a time to define my evening and try to stick with it, dark or sunset from Friday eve to Saturday eve.
